Steering Love's Challenges: A Therapist's Insights for Stronger Marriages
Love is a beautiful journey, yet it inevitably encounters bumps in the road. Navigating these hurdles can be difficult, but with the right strategies, couples can emerge from trials even stronger. As a therapist specializing in couples counseling, I've observed that the key to building lasting love lies in honest dialogue.
When partners consistently share their feelings, they create a safe space for vulnerability and compassion. Moreover, couples who are willing to address conflicts in a healthy manner are more likely to flourish. It's important to remember that every relationship is unique, and what works for one couple may not work for another.
Sometimes, seeking professional help can be invaluable in overcoming complex issues. A therapist can provide a neutral perspective and offer actionable steps to help couples strengthen their bond.
